KARACHI- Jinnah Postgraduate Medical Center (JPMC) administration has suspended three employees (washer men) and issued them show-causes notices on the charges of running a heavy dry cleaning machinery on commercial basis in government quarters allotted to them for residential pupose.
JPMC’s deputy director(Admin), Dr Jawaid Jamali, said three employees have been suspended on the charges of running heavy laundry machines on commercial basis. He said administration has issued them show-cause notices, besides an FIR had been lodged against them.
Sources at JPMC, on condition of anonymity, said some washer men of the hospital had unlawfully installed a heavy dry cleaning machinery a few years ago and since then they were providing laundry service to the residents of Saddar, Bizzarta Line and nearby hotels on commercial basis.
They had been running their laundry business by unlawfully using the hospital’s electricity, gas and water since long, the sources added.
They said these employees who are working in JPMC’s laundry department since long have also constructed illegal houses in the premises of the hospital.
The JPMC administration had earlier warned them but they continued their illegal activities. The hospital’s administration has also reportedly asked them to vacate the servant quarters as soon as possible.
